The techniques explained in this golf instruction book do not reveal Tiger Woods' own predilections, but how he took care to make it a guide for everyone, men or women, young or old, tall or short. The book is structured differently from other books, starting at the green and progressing backwards - just the way Tiger learned to play. Its contents include: the yearn to learn; the putting green - last things first; a swing built to last; sand play - make the hard look easy; iron play - knocking down the flag; nail your fairway woods; the driver - go with all you've got; when golf gets ugly; how to manage your game; and making golf fun.

About the author (2001)

On April 8, 2001, Tiger Woods won The Masters & became the first golfer in history to hold all four of golf's major trophies at one time. He won the U. S. Open, British Open & PGA Championship in 2000. He is the youngest player ever to complete the career Grand Slam of professional major championships and the fifth to ever do so. He has won over 30 tournaments & is the career victories leader among active players on the PGA Tour. He lives in Orlando, Florida.
